Can Rivian avoid the EV speed bumps?

As demand declines for EVs, and Tesla’s Elon Musk wields power in the new Trump administration, electric automaker Rivian is taking this time to adapt its business and expand its brand. Rivian’s founder and CEO RJ Scaringe joins Rapid Response to share how the company is moving beyond the luxury SUV space — introducing a raft of new challenges and opportunities. RJ explores Rivian’s recent $5.8 billion partnership with Volkswagen, the ongoing risk assessment for self-driving features, and how Rivian’s AI-enabled ‘technological plumbing’ can accelerate the brand beyond incumbent manufacturers.

About RJ

  • Founded Rivian in 2009; CEO driving carbon-neutral transport shift
  • Led Rivian's nearly $14B 2021 IPO, largest worldwide since 2014
  • Secured Amazon's 100,000-van order, largest commercial EV order ever
  • Closed a $5.8B 2025 Volkswagen software/electronics deal
  • Contributed 1% of Rivian pre-IPO equity to launch climate nonprofit Forever
